Qualcomm has launched new variations of the Snapdragon G Sequence processor to ship next-level efficiency for handheld gaming.
The subsequent technology of the Snapdragon G Sequence contains Snapdragon G3 Gen 3, Snapdragon G2 Gen 2, and Snapdragon G1 Gen 2, every tailor-made to ship immersive gaming experiences. Qualcomm unveiled the lineup on the Recreation Builders Convention in San Francisco.
The Snapdragon G Sequence presents avid gamers the flexibility to decide on to play cloud, console, Android, or PC video games whereas on-the-go.
Beginning this quarter, {hardware} makers together with Ayaneo, OneXSugar and Retroid Pocket may have handheld gaming units powered by new Snapdragon G Sequence platforms.
Qualcomm stated the chips are purposefully designed to energy handheld gaming units for a variety of gamers.
Snapdragon G3 Gen 3 is the primary Snapdragon G Sequence platform to help Lumen, Unreal Engine 5’s totally dynamic international Illumination and reflections system, for Android handheld-dedicated gaming units.

In comparison with the earlier technology, Snapdragon G3 Gen 3 options 30% sooner CPU efficiency and 28% sooner superior graphics capabilities, in addition to larger energy optimizations and power efficiencies. With help for Wi-Fi 7, gamers can scale back latency and enhance bandwidth.
Snapdragon G2 Gen 2 is aimed for gaming and cloud gaming at 144FPS on devoted gaming units providing a strong steadiness of efficiency and effectivity with 2.3 occasions CPU efficiency enhance and three.8x sooner GPU capabilities over Snapdragon G2 Gen 1. The platform additionally helps Wi-Fi 7 for sooner and extra dependable wi-fi connections.
Snapdragon G1 Gen 2 is constructed to ship sturdy efficiency to a broader viewers bringing as much as 1080p at 120 FPS over Wi-Fi. Meant for cloud gaming on devoted handheld Android gaming units, this platform drives 80% sooner CPU and 25% sooner GPU efficiency for seamless gameplay.
